MCQ: Hemorrhagic Fever

Clinical Scenario:

A 6-year-old boy from a rural area presents with high-grade fever, severe headache, generalized myalgia and abdominal pain for 4 days. On examination, he is toxic-looking with petechiae, conjunctival injection and bleeding from the gums. His pulse is 124/min and blood pressure is 90/60 mmHg.

Investigations show:

  • WBC: 2,300/mm³
  • Platelets: 42 × 10⁹/L
  • AST and ALT: markedly elevated
  • Prothrombin time: prolonged

His father reports that the child was present when a sheep was slaughtered at home 5 days before the onset of illness.

Which of the following is the most likely diagnosis?

A. Dengue hemorrhagic fever
B. Crimean-Congo hemorrhagic fever
C. Leptospirosis
D. Meningococcemia
E. Severe malaria

Correct answer & Explanation:

Correct answer: B. Crimean-Congo hemorrhagic fever

Explanation

Crimean-Congo hemorrhagic fever (CCHF) is a severe viral hemorrhagic disease caused by CCHF virus, an orthonairovirus transmitted primarily by Hyalomma ticks. Humans can also acquire infection through contact with the blood or tissues of infected livestock, particularly during slaughtering.

The illness often begins abruptly with high fever, severe headache, myalgia, back pain, abdominal pain and vomiting. As the disease progresses, patients may develop petechiae, ecchymoses, mucosal bleeding, hypotension and multiorgan dysfunction.

The combination of:

  • Acute high-grade fever
  • Severe myalgia
  • Leukopenia and marked thrombocytopenia
  • Elevated transaminases
  • Prolonged coagulation studies
  • Mucosal bleeding
  • Recent exposure to fresh blood/tissues of livestock

strongly supports CCHF.

Why not dengue? Dengue can cause fever, thrombocytopenia and hemorrhage, but the history of direct exposure to livestock blood during slaughtering is particularly important for CCHF.

Why not leptospirosis? Severe leptospirosis may cause renal and hepatic dysfunction and hemorrhage, but typically has additional clues such as conjunctival suffusion and significant renal involvement.

Why not meningococcemia? Meningococcemia can cause fever, petechiae and shock, but the marked transaminitis, thrombocytopenia and epidemiological exposure in this case favor a viral hemorrhagic fever.

Why not severe malaria? Severe malaria can cause thrombocytopenia and shock, but would generally be supported by parasitemia and other characteristic findings.
